The NCLT Jaipur Bench has sanctioned the Composite Scheme of Amalgamation and Arrangement on June 12, 2025, under which three group companies — Udaipur Cement Works Ltd. (UCWL), Hansdeep Industries & Trading Company Ltd. (HITCL), and Hidrive Developers & Industries Ltd. (HDIL) — will merge into JK Lakshmi Cement Ltd. UCWL is a 71.12% listed subsidiary, while HITCL and HDIL are wholly-owned unlisted subsidiaries of JK Lakshmi Cement. As per the swap ratio, shareholders of UCWL will receive 4 equity shares of JK Lakshmi Cement (face value INR 5) for every 100 shares held in UCWL (face value INR 4); no new shares will be issued for HITCL and HDIL since they are wholly owned. The appointed date for the scheme is April 1, 2024, and it becomes effective only after filing the certified NCLT order with the Registrar of Companies. Once effective, the three transferor companies will be dissolved and cease to exist as subsidiaries of JK Lakshmi Cement.
This is a positive structural move for shareholders — consolidating the group's cement business into a single listed entity is expected to unlock better market valuations, reduce compliance costs, and create operational synergies. UCWL shareholders will receive JK Lakshmi Cement shares as per the swap ratio, while existing JK Lakshmi Cement holders benefit from a larger, more streamlined company.
